This security bulletin contains information about 2 secuirty vulnerabilities.
1) Buffer overflow (CVE-ID: CVE-2020-14355)
The vulnerability allows a remote attacker to execute arbitrary code on the target system.
The vulnerability exists due to a boundary error within the QUIC image decoding process of the SPICE remote display system. A remote user can pass specially crafted data to the server or client application, trigger memory corruption in the QUIC image compression algorithm and crash the application or execute arbitrary code on the system.
2) Resource exhaustion (CVE-ID: CVE-2021-20201)
The vulnerability allows a remote attacker to perform a denial of service (DoS) attack.
The vulnerability exists due to application does not properly control consumption of internal resources. A remote attacker can execute multiple renegotiations within a single connection and perform a denial of service (DoS) attack.
